Child's Play by Penny Arcade - Image 1Penny Arcade's Child's Play, a five-year-old fundraising outfit that started out dedicated only to the Seattle Children's Hospital, has now evolved into a full-time charity drive.

Child's Play is now extending its reach throughout North America and five countries. Major online retailer Amazon is also giving Child's Play a boost-up by letting participating hospitals create wishlists of items to give to children.

Metroid Prime Wii - Image 1Self-professed hardcore Metroid Prime fan? If so, then you can't afford to miss this: the Samus Metroid mod for the Nintendo Wii, perfect for playing Metroid Prime 3: Corruption.

Decked out in Samus's colors (red, orange, green), this sleek baby comes with the Wiimote and Nunchuk, and also has a handy Wiimote charger integrated into the Wii stand.

Console modder Ramon applied painstaking care to detail, making sure that everything fits the Metroid motif. Even the four player blue indicator lights were changed into green to go with the Metroid color palette.

Of course, the most striking feature of the mod is the Metroid logo attached to the side of the Wii console. It's looking pretty sexy and sleek, if we do say so ourselves.

The current bid for this neat Wii mod as of this writing is US$ 511.78, and there's only four days left for possible bidders to fight over this one-of-a-kind console. 15% percent of the proceeds will be donated to Penny Arcade's Child's Play Charity.

Nintendo's never been shy when it comes to contributing to charity. Before, they were known for their support of the Press Start Children's Foundation. The Press Start began in 2004, when the organization run by Drew Matthews, Derek McCrone, and Daniel Ryan made a single Nintendo GameCube donation to the McMaster Children's Hospital for the holiday season.

Taking a cue from the non-profit organization that good will is always good, Nintendo's made a huge delivery to Penny Arcade's Child's Play. Take a gander at those extra Nintendo DS Lites they've got:

The Penny Arcade Child's Play charity has already amassed over US$ 1-million. But for the warm-hearted crowd out there, there will always be room for more charity lovin'. Gabe and Tycho sure know how to spread some cheer.

Last year's Child's Play auction event featured a Wii console autographed by Reggie Fils-Aime, and now, it's found its way onto eBay. This doesn't seem to be the same unit that was up for bidding during December's event, and we're guessing it's a new one that Penny Arcade was able to grab hold of.

The first bid for this certain unit was on January 22 for just US$ 5. Now, it's currently running at over US$ 1,000. Talk about a fierce auction streak.
